Fail2ban

Fail2ban

Fail2ban is an open source intrusion prevention software framework that protects computer servers from brute-force attacks by banning IP addresses that attempt too many login failures.

Fail2ban Features

  1. Bans IP addresses that attempt too many failed logins
  2. Monitors log files for failed login attempts
  3. Highly configurable to work with many services like SSH, SMTP, HTTP, etc
  4. Easy to install and configure
  5. Written in Python
  6. Cross-platform - works on Linux, BSD, and some Unix systems

Cons

Not a complete security solution - should be used with other tools

Configuration can be complex for advanced setups

May accidentally block legitimate users if not configured properly

Requires some Linux/Unix sysadmin knowledge to use

No official support offered
